21xrx.com
2025-03-23 00:25:01 Sunday
文章检索 我的文章 写文章
我是一名前端开发工程师
2023-06-11 03:30:56 深夜i     12     0
JavaScript 引用数据类型 数组 对象 函数

我是一名前端开发工程师,经常使用JavaScript编写代码。在JavaScript中,有两种数据类型:基本数据类型和引用数据类型。本文将重点介绍JavaScript中的引用数据类型。

引用数据类型是JavaScript中最常用的数据类型之一,包括数组、对象、函数等。与基本数据类型不同的是,引用数据类型使用的是引用地址,因此在比较两个引用数据类型的变量时,会比较引用地址而不是变量的值。

下面是几个引用数据类型的例子:

1. 数组

数组是引用数据类型中最常用的一种。在JavaScript中,可以使用以下方法来创建和操作数组:

script
// 创建数组
var myArray = new Array();
var myArray = [];
// 添加元素
myArray.push('a');
myArray.push('b');
myArray.push('c');
// 删除元素
myArray.pop(); // 删除最后一个元素
myArray.splice(1, 1); // 删除第二个元素
// 访问元素
console.log(myArray[0]); // 输出a

2. 对象

对象是JavaScript中另一种常用的引用数据类型。在JavaScript中,对象由键值对组成,可以通过以下方式来创建和操作对象:

script
// 创建对象
var myObject = new Object();
var myObject = {};
// 添加属性
myObject.name = 'John';
myObject.age = 25;
// 删除属性
delete myObject.name;
// 访问属性
console.log(myObject.age); // 输出25

3. 函数

函数也是一种常用的引用数据类型。在JavaScript中,函数可以像其他变量一样被传递和赋值,可以使用以下方式来创建和调用函数:

script
// 函数表达式
var add = function(a, b) {
 return a + b;
}
// 函数声明
function substract(a, b)
 return a - b;
// 调用函数
console.log(add(1, 2)); // 输出3
console.log(substract(4, 2)); // 输出2

综上所述,引用数据类型在JavaScript中具有非常重要的作用。通过学习和掌握引用数据类型的相关知识,我们可以更加灵活地编写优秀的JavaScript代码,提高开发效率和代码质量。

标题:深入了解JavaScript的引用数据类型

  
  

评论区

请求出错了